manually django render form

基于自定义表编写认证类、django-jwt源码分析、权限介绍、simpleui的使用

基于自定义表编写认证类 补充:翻译函数 只要做了国际化,就会显示当前国家的语言 from django.utils.translation import gettext_lazy as _ msg = _('Signature has expired.') # _是个函数的别名,这个函数是翻译函数, ......
django-jwt 源码 simpleui 权限 django

基于自定义表编写认证类、django-jwt源码分析、权限、simpleui

面向对象继承后属性查找顺序 从根目录开始找 当方法重写了,就是从重写的方法开始 大致流程图: 翻译函数 只要做了国际化,就会显示当前国家语言 from django.utils.translation import gettext_lazy as _ msg = _('Signature has e ......
django-jwt 源码 simpleui 权限 django

基于自定义表编写认证类、django-jwt源码分析、权限介绍

一、基于自定义表编写认证类 认证类: auth.py: # 写一个类继承BaseAuthentication,重写authenticate方法 from rest_framework.authentication import BaseAuthentication from rest_framewo ......
django-jwt 源码 权限 django jwt

element ui <el-form-item>文字太长换行怎么办?

element ui表单进行布局时,有的<el-form-item>文字比其他的项要长很多,默认element ui会自动换行。 有时候我们不想换行应该怎么办呢? 首先<el-form>标签有属性label-width,可以统一设置内部<el-form-item>标签的文字长度。 同时<el-for ......
el-form-item 怎么办 element 文字 form

html form拼凑表单触发后端api

目录html form html form <html> <head> <title> html index </title> </head> <body> <!-- form,点击提交后,访问demo.php.而我们一般用于form形成表单后,触发后端的api --> <form action=" ......
表单 html form api

基于Python+Django实现一个电商购物网站系统

随着互联网的高速发展,电子商务行业也正迎来了其黄金时代。如何搭建一个功能完备、体验良好的电商网站成了许多开发者的关心话题。今天,我将带大家使用Python语言和Django框架,快速打造一个电商购物系统。如果你有一定的Python基础,那么跟随我的脚步,你会发现这并没有你想象的那么难! 部分效果展示 ......
购物网站 Python Django 系统 网站

文件上传的multipart/form-data属性,你理解了吗

文件上传的multipart/form-data属性,你理解了吗 form表单经常用于前端发送请求,比如:用户填写信息、选择数据、上传文件,对于不同的场景,上传数据的格式也会有些区别。 action action 表示该请求的 url 地址,定义在form上,请求的URI,可以写完整,也可以以斜线开 ......
multipart form-data 属性 文件 form

富文本编辑器 django-mdeditor如何复制粘贴图片

1、找到文件\site-packages\mdeditor\templates\markdown.html文件 2、找到<script type="text/javascript">这行 3. 这行及以下所有内容删除,也就是把js这块代码全删除了,把js替换 <script type="text/j ......

Django-分页组件

在/test_orm/文件夹下新建一个文件夹utils,在其下新建一个paginater.py: class Paginater(): def __init__(self, url_address,cur_page_num, total_rows, one_page_lines=10, page_m ......
组件 Django

Django_debug page_XSS漏洞(CVE-2017-12794)漏洞复现

目录1.1、漏洞描述1.2、漏洞等级1.3、影响版本1.4、漏洞复现1、基础环境2、漏洞分析3、漏洞验证 说明 内容 漏洞编号 CVE-2017-12794 漏洞名称 Django_debug page_XSS漏洞 漏洞评级 影响范围 1.11.5版本 漏洞描述 修复方案 1.1、漏洞描述 1.11 ......
漏洞 Django_debug page_XSS Django 12794

Django NoReverseMatch

1、这个报错,不知道各位巨佬是怎么解决的: Reverse for 'receive_ServerMetricExtendAnalysisData_change' not found. 'receive_ServerMetricExtendAnalysisData_change' is not a ......
NoReverseMatch Django

django常用命令

安装 python -m pip install Django 查看版本 python -m django --version 创建项目 django-admin startproject mysite 开发环境运行 python manage.py runserver python manage. ......
命令 常用 django

django之models

#字段选项 null 如果是 True, Django 将在数据库中存储空值为 NULL。默认为 False。 blank 如果是 True ,该字段允许为空。默认为 False 。 choices from django.db import models class Student(models. ......
django models

Django管理后台访问和登录页面访问数据不一致的问题

Django管理后台访问和登录页面访问数据不一致的问题 问题现象 我再创建商品购物车功能后,发现这个功能页面需要放在管理后台。在测试功能时是直接配置路由访问http://localhost:8088/view_cart/是可以正常加载购物车的相关功能的,然后将购物车功能加到管理后台,添加之后发现没有 ......
后台 页面 数据 Django 问题

【高级】Django实现读写分离

【1】第一步:配置文件配置多个数据库 在Django的配置文件中的DATABASES参数中,添加多个数据库的配置信息。 每个数据库都需要指定ENGINE(数据库引擎)和NAME(数据库名称),可以根据实际情况选择合适的数据库引擎和数据库名称。 例如,在配置文件中添加两个数据库配置的示例: DATAB ......
Django

django-前端时间组件

1、插件的下载Bootstrap Datepicker是一款基 于Bootstrap框架的日期选择控件,可以方便地在Web应用中添加可交互的日期选择功能。Bootstrap Datepicker拥有丰富的选项和API,支持多种日期格式,可以自定义样式并支持各种语言。Bootstrap Datepic ......
前端 组件 时间 django

django(博客一)

一 项目开发流程 1.需求 分析架构师+产品经理+开发者组长 在跟客户谈需求之前,会大致先了解客户的需求,然后自己先设计一套比较好的方案 在跟客户沟通交流中引导客户往我们之前想好的方案上面靠 形成一个初步的方案 2.项目设计架构师干的活 编程语言选择 框架选择 数据库选择 主库:MySQL post ......
django 博客

Django报错django.contrib.admin.sites.AlreadyRegistered

Django报错django.contrib.admin.sites.AlreadyRegistered 报错django.contrib.admin.sites.AlreadyRegistered: The model Order is already registered with 'goods ......

docker部署fastdfs并在Django中集成

拉取Fastdfs镜像 docker pull delron/fastdfs 构建Tracker容器 是在Linux环境下,使用docker镜像构建tracker容器,用于启动跟踪服务器,起到调度的作用。 docker run -d --network=host --name tracker -v ......
fastdfs docker Django

HTML5 Form表单

Form表单使用来用户填写信息,从而能采集用户信息,使网站有交换功能,所有用户输入的地方; <!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<meta name="viewport" content="width, ini ......
表单 HTML5 HTML Form

c#之Form类简介

Form是窗口体类 命名空间:System.Windows.Forms 继承关系:Form 类是 Control 类的子类,因此它继承了 Control 类的所有特性,如位置、大小、颜色等。同时,Form 也继承了 ContainerControl 类,允许容纳其他控件。 创建窗体:使用 Form ......
简介 Form

接口文档,jwt介绍和构成,jwt签发与认证,base64编码,drf-jwt使用,django-rest-framework-jwt快速使用,定制签发返回格式,源码分析

## 1 接口文档 ```python # 作为后端,接口写好了 # 作为前端,需要使用我们写的接口(移动端,web,桌面端) # 后端需要写接口文档 # 接口文档的展现形式: 1 word ,md ,写好传到公司的某个平台 》前端可以下载 2 自动生成接口文档 》后端通过配置--》把所写的接口都自 ......

社区版pycharm写django

本人是在校学生,欢迎补充 一.创建 1. django-admin startproject 项目名称 2. 企业版多生成 templates文件与manage.py同级 ,修改settings文件中os.path.join(BASE_DIR).'templates' 3. 命令行生成 标准的 二. ......
pycharm django 社区

django-普通分页

views.py 代码: def person_page(request): # 从URL中取出参数page,这个参数是"?page=1"形式 cur_page_num = request.GET.get('page') # 取得PrettyNum中的记录总数 total_count = model ......
django

django-普通分页实现

views.py 代码: # 普通分页功能def person_page(request): # 从 URL 中取出参数 page,这个参数是 “page=1”形式 cur_page_num = request.GET.get('page') # 取得 PrettyNum 模型中的记录总数 tota ......
django

django高级

## jwt源码 #### 1.jwt详解 ```python jwt的全称是json web token, 一般用于用户认证 # jwt的原理是什么? 用户在第一次登录的时候,会将用户名、密码等信息传到我们的服务器上进行身份验证,验证成功后,服务器会存在密钥,对用户信息进行加密签发生成jwt,并返 ......
django

form上rules 表单验证规则之金额

我们在用写后台管理时候会有一些数据需要用到新增,新增的话element-ui里面常用到form,那么form里面会用到一些规则来限制传入的参值, 这个时候前端这块就会去做一些规则限制,本文作为随手笔记,记录一种规则方法(金额) 那么需要输入的是金额,需要什么规则, 金额,可能是整数,可能是带有一位小 ......
表单 金额 规则 rules form

首次打开弹窗就触发el-form校验问题。

![](https://img2023.cnblogs.com/blog/2653936/202309/2653936-20230906192948018-253746424.png) 原因是因为el-select中有multiple(多选),初始值为undefined的,所以才触发了校验,把变量赋 ......
el-form 问题 form el

ElasticSearch系列——查询、Python使用、Django/Flask集成、集群搭建,数据分片、位置坐标实现附近的人搜索

@[toc] # Elasticsearch之-查询 ``` 查询分类: 基本查询:使用es内置查询条件进行查询 组合查询:把多个查询组合在一起进行复合查询 过滤:查询的同时,通过filter条件在不影响打分的情况下筛选数据 ``` ## 一 基本查询 ```python #添加映射 PUT lag ......
集群 坐标 ElasticSearch 位置 数据

Django-SQL Injection Vulnerability (CVE-2019-14234)

> 复现环境:Vulhub 环境启动后,访问`http://192.168.80.141:8000`即可看到Django默认首页 #### 漏洞复现 首先登陆后台`http://192.168.80.141:8000/admin/`,用户名密码为`admin`、`a123123123`。 登陆后台后 ......